WestJet Carry-On Rules
Canadian low-cost. 51×46×20 cm + 10 kg carry-on + 43×33×15 cm personal item. Lenient enforcement.

Carry-on must fit in the overhead bin. Dimensions include wheels and handles (23×18×8 in / 51×46×20 cm).

Fees
| Fee type | Pre-paid online | At the gate |
|---|---|---|
| Extra checked bag | 35 CAD | 60 CAD |
Liquids Policy
CATSA rules: 100 ml containers in a 1L transparent resealable bag. One bag per passenger.
Family & Infants
Infant (under 2)
Lap infant at CAD 25 domestic or 10% of adult fare international. Carry-on for infant included.
Stroller
Free gate-check. Returned at aircraft door.
Car seat
Free in hold or in cabin with purchased seat.
Children's allowance
Children 2+ same allowance as adults.
Enforcement
Lenient
Usually does not check bag size at the gate. Most passengers board without issues.
WestJet rarely enforces the 10 kg weight limit at the gate. Gate agents may ask oversized bags to be checked but enforcement is generally relaxed.
